Mistake 1: Incorrect Temperature Control
Temperature plays a major role in yeast activity. If the environment is too cold, fermentation slows down, and the dough may not rise properly. If it is too warm, the dough can rise too quickly and lose its structure.
How to Fix It
Maintaining a stable temperature is essential. Controlled environments help ensure that the dough rises at the right pace, leading to better results.
Mistake 2: Poor Humidity Management
Humidity is often overlooked, but it has a direct impact on dough quality. Low humidity can cause the dough surface to dry out, while excessive moisture can make it sticky and difficult to handle.
How to Fix It
Balancing humidity levels is important for maintaining the right texture. Proper control prevents surface drying and ensures even fermentation.
Mistake 3: Over-Proofing the Dough
Over-proofing occurs when the dough is left to rise for too long. This can weaken its structure, causing it to collapse during baking.
How to Fix It
Monitoring proofing time and conditions helps prevent over-proofing. Controlled systems make it easier to manage this process.
Mistake 4: Under-Proofing the Dough
Under-proofed dough does not develop enough gas, resulting in dense and heavy products. This affects both texture and taste.
How to Fix It
Ensuring that the dough has enough time and proper conditions to rise is essential for achieving the desired results.
